As nouns, articulatio is a hypernym of fetlock joint; that is, articulatio is a word with a broader meaning than fetlock joint:
  • fetlock joint: the joint between the cannon bone and the pastern
  • articulatio: (anatomy) the point of connection between two bones or elements of a skeleton (especially if it allows motion)
Other hypernyms of fetlock joint include articulation, joint.
